Review child maintenance service (CMS) process for accepting reduced payments

Currently, a paying parent can reduce their CMS payments by adding a partner’s child as a “relevant child,” even if that child is not biologically theirs and already receives support from their own parent. We want the Government to review this process.

We call on the Government to review the CMS process for accepting reduced payments to ensure that paying parents aren’t allowed to reduce their payment based on incorrect information. We want the CMS to:

• Require financial disclosure from both adults in the household;
• Verify that any declared dependents are genuinely financially supported by the claimant; and
• Exclude dependents who already receive maintenance from their biological parents.
We believe this will make the CMS fairer and prevent misuse of the system.
